I recently purchased a 2001 S80. Love it! Unfortunately they only gave me the service key, no master key or key fob. Well, the radiator sprung a small leak so I decided to wait for the weekend to change out the radiator and hoses. Before the weekend got here the alternator went out. So I did them both this past weekend. Of course, before I started working on the alternator I disconnected the battery, which is in the trunk. Closed the trunk then removed and replaced the alternator and radiator. Went back to the trunk to reconnect the battery and couldn't open the trunk. (No master key!) Grrrr. OK, I'll fold down the rear seat and crawl into the trunk and reconnect the battery and open the trunk. Found out that the release for the rear seats to fold down the rear seat backs is located in the ... trunk!


So I don't know what to do now to get the trunk open so I can reconnect the battery. Anyone have any ideas? Thanks much.

Backfeed it from the "other" end of the positive battery cable, under the hood, and power the car up that way. You might be able to do this through the cigar lighter, which is sort of the traditional way people hook up an alternate power supply to maintain computer memories and such. But for sure, you can do it under the hood.
